Resumen de El relajo de la cultura de la pobreza

Miguel Díaz Barriga

  • In this article, the author tells us to consider a poverty culture the way Oscar Lewis exposed it, to express the performance of poor urban population who has built the Mexican social beliefs. In the second part, using material taken from the work “Anthropology of poverty ”by Oscar Lewis, shows how Guillermo Gutiérrez plays with Lewis, who did not understand his informant’s speech, due to an incapacity, very common within dominant sectors of society, to recognize narratives of subordinate groups.
